Since its debut in 2010, the Longines Master Collection Moonphase (with the eight-hand configuration) has undergone no major changes to its appearance, receiving only routine movement upgrades. This year’s new model, however, sees a reconfiguration of virtually every design element—a truly massive upgrade.
In terms of the case, the new model features a flatter bezel profile for a smoother look; the slightly enlarged crown is rounded and substantial, offering a larger contact surface for the fingers; and the chronograph pushers have been lengthened to make them easier to operate. By comparison, the previous generation of the Master Collection Chrono Moonphase was available in both 40mm and 42mm sizes to cater to specific market preferences. The new 2026 version optimizes the size by adopting a "middle-ground" 41mm diameter, thereby simplifying the decision-making process for buyers.The Longines Master Collection 41 Chrono Moonphase retains the series' signature design elements, including applied metallic Arabic numeral hour markers, a "barleycorn" (grain d'orge) patterned dial, and leaf-shaped hands. A noteworthy detail is the relocation of the "AUTOMATIC" text from beneath the brand logo to the moon phase display—a touch that subtly pays homage to other popular moon phase watches.
Despite the significant visual updates, the movement remains unchanged. Viewed through the sapphire case back, the watch is powered by the same L687.5 automatic chronograph movement found in its predecessor. Based on the ETA/Valjoux 7751, this movement maintains an operating frequency of 28,800 vph and a 66-hour power reserve, while the inclusion of a silicon balance spring provides enhanced magnetic resistance.
